Kako brati dvojiško

Kazalo:

Kako brati dvojiško
Kako brati dvojiško
Anonim

Kaj morate vedeti

  • Enostavna binarna števila brez predznaka so sestavljena samo iz enic in ničel. Začnite pri skrajni desni številki in nadaljujte proti levi.
  • Ničle so vedno nič. Vsak položaj predstavlja naraščajoče potence števila 2, začenši z 20, kar je enako 0.
  • Seštejte vrednosti vseh števil za bolj znan rezultat z osnovo 10.

Ta članek pojasnjuje, kako brati preprosta nepredznačena binarna števila, in vključuje informacije o predznačenih binarnih številih, ki lahko označujejo pozitivna ali negativna števila.

Kako brati binarno kodo

"Branje" binarne kode običajno pomeni prevajanje binarnega števila v osnovno 10 (decimalno) število, ki ga ljudje poznajo. Ta pretvorba je dovolj preprosta, da jo izvedete v svoji glavi, ko razumete, kako deluje binarni jezik.

Vsaka lokacija števke v binarnem številu ima določeno vrednost, če števka ni nič. Ko določite vse te vrednosti, jih preprosto seštejete, da dobite osnovno (decimalno) vrednost binarnega števila 10.

Če želite videti, kako to deluje, vzemite binarno število 11001010.

  1. Najboljši način za branje dvojiškega števila je, da začnete s skrajno desno številko in nadaljujete levo. Potenca te prve lokacije je nič, kar pomeni, da je vrednost za to števko, če ni nič, dva na potenco nič ali ena. Ker je v tem primeru številka nič, bi bila vrednost za to mesto nič.

    Image
    Image
  2. Nato se premaknite na naslednjo številko. Če je ena, potem izračunajte dva na potenco ena. Zabeležite si tudi to vrednost. V tem primeru je vrednost dva na potenco ena, kar je dva.

    Image
    Image
  3. Nadaljujte s ponavljanjem tega postopka, dokler ne pridete povsem do skrajne leve številke.

    Image
    Image
  4. Za zaključek je vse, kar morate storiti, sešteti vsa ta števila, da dobite skupno decimalno vrednost binarnega števila: 128 + 64 + 0 + 0 + 8 + 0 + 2 + 0=202

    Drug način za prikaz celotnega procesa v obliki enačbe je naslednji: 1 x 27 + 1 x 26 + 0 x 2 5 + 0 x 24 + 1 x 23 + 0 x 22 + 1 x 2 1 + 0 x 20=202

Binarna števila s predznakom

Zgornja metoda deluje za osnovna binarna števila brez predznaka. Vendar pa računalniki potrebujejo način za predstavitev negativnih števil tudi z binarno uporabo.

Zaradi tega računalniki uporabljajo binarna števila s predznakom. V tej vrsti sistema je skrajna leva številka znana kot predznakovni bit, medtem ko so preostale števke znane kot magnitudni biti.

Branje predpisanega binarnega števila je skoraj enako kot nepredznačenega, z eno manjšo razliko.

  1. Izvedite isti postopek, kot je opisan zgoraj za nepredznačeno binarno število, vendar se ustavite, ko dosežete skrajni levi bit.

    Image
    Image
  2. Za določitev predznaka preglejte skrajni levi bit. Če je ena, je število negativno. Če je nič, je število pozitivno.

    Image
    Image
  3. Sedaj izvedite enak izračun kot prej, vendar uporabite ustrezen predznak za število, kot ga označuje skrajni levi bit: 64 + 0 + 0 + 8 + 0 + 2 + 0=-74
  4. Binarna metoda s predznakom omogoča računalnikom, da predstavijo števila, ki so pozitivna ali negativna. Vendar pa porabi začetni bit, kar pomeni, da večja števila zahtevajo nekoliko več pomnilnika kot nepredznačena binarna števila.

Razumevanje binarnih števil

Če se želite naučiti brati v binarnem sistemu, je pomembno razumeti, kako delujejo binarna števila.

Binarni je znan kot sistem številčenja z "osnovo 2", kar pomeni, da sta za vsako števko dve možni števili; ena ali nič. Večja števila zapišemo tako, da dvojiškemu številu dodamo dodatne enice ali ničle.

Znanje brati binarno ni ključnega pomena za uporabo računalnikov, vendar je dobro razumeti koncept, da boste bolje razumeli, kako računalniki shranjujejo števila v pomnilnik. Prav tako vam omogoča razumevanje izrazov, kot so 16-bit, 32-bit, 64-bit, in meritev pomnilnika, kot so bajti (8 bitov).

Priporočena: